    • A system and method for managing the creation of objects in a distributed directory service system assigns quotas to entities (such as users, computers, groups) to limit the number of objects each entity is allowed to create and own. For purposes of enforcing the quotas, tombstones generated for deleted objects are taken into account in the calculation of a weighted total number of objects owned by an entity, with each tombstone counted as a configurable fraction of a regular object. When an entity requests a directory operation that will increase the number of objects owned by that entity, the number of system objects owned by that entity is added to the number of tombstones multiplied by the fractional tombstone factor to generate the weighted total, which is compared to the quota of that entity to determine when the requested operation should be performed.

    • A cryptographic session key is utilized to maintain security of a digital identity. The session key is valid only for a limited period of time. Additional security is provided via a bimodal credential allowing different levels of access to the digital identify. An identity token contains pertinent information associated with the digital identity. The identity token is encrypted utilizing public-key cryptography. An identifier utilized to verify the validity of the digital identity is encrypted with the cryptographic session key. The encrypted identity token and the encrypted identifier are provided to a service for example. The service decrypts the encrypted identity token utilizing public key cryptography, and decrypts, with the cryptographic session key obtained from the identity token, the encrypted identifier. If the identifier is determined to be valid, the transaction proceeds normally. If the identifier is determined to be invalid, the transaction is halted.

    • A computer system includes a security module programmed to generate a first privacy key for use with secure communications with a first web site, and a second privacy key for use with secure communications with a second web site, the first and second keys being different. The computer system also includes an identity module programmed to receive a request from the first web site for linking a first user account associated with the first web site with a second user account associated with the second web site, and the identity module being programmed to present a user with an option to link the first and second user accounts.
